Output 85f4a1760e23838d25a68ec109e743d9b8a4dd086159c7619787c3fc571e76d3:1

value
2393600
script pubkey
OP_0 OP_PUSHBYTES_20 e186eb0c2e50e4b2896e076ea4333f917623bf19
address
ltc1quxrwkrpw2rjt9ztwqah2gvelj9mz80ce2axc95
transaction
85f4a1760e23838d25a68ec109e743d9b8a4dd086159c7619787c3fc571e76d3
spent
true